Page 1 sur 1

affichez image perso

Posté : lun. 30 janv. 2012, 20:19
par =[TTK]= Magnetone
voila, à penne commencer que je casse déjà des oeufs. :lol:
bon,j'expose:
pour améliorer "l'esthétique" de ma mission j'ai décider de rajouter une image d'intro. Je me suis donc diriger vers le forum des ADO pour m'inspirer de leur scripts,mais comme le dicton le dit, là il y a une co***** dans le patée.

Voilà ce que j'ai mis dans mon fichier description.ext:

Code : Tout sélectionner


#define FONT_Z                 "Zeppelin32"
#define CT_STATIC            0
#define CT_SHORTCUT_BUTTON     16
#define ST_PICTURE             48 
#define ST_NOBORDER            512 
#define ST_LEFT             0x00
#define ST_RIGHT            0x01
#define ST_CENTER             0x02
#define ST_SHADOW             0x100 
 
class RscPicture
{
    idc = -1;
    type = CT_STATIC;
    style = ST_CENTER + ST_PICTURE;
    colorBackground[] = {0,0,0,0};
    colorText[] = {1,1,1,1};
    font = FONT_Z;
    sizeEx = 0.02;
};
 
class RscType
{
    idd = -1;
    movingEnable = 0;
    duration = 6;
};
 
class RscTitles
{
    titles[] = {"Image_intro"};
 
    class image : RscType
    {
        controls[] = {"Image_intro_1"};
 
        class Image_intro_1: RscPicture
        {
            text = "image_intro_OSR.paa";
            x = 0.4;
            y = 0.3;
            w = 0.2;
            h = 0.25;
        };
    };
}; 
puis j'ai enfin mis dans mon fichier init.sqf

Code : Tout sélectionner

titleRsc ["Image_intro","Plain",2]      va s'en dire içi que plain et 2 ne me parle pas du tout ?
et là désespoir , quoi que je fasse j'ai toujours le message "resource title image_intro not found"

c'est mon principal problème pour l'instant (sans être pessimiste je pense que c'est pas le dernier :lol: )

Re: affichez image perso

Posté : lun. 30 janv. 2012, 21:38
par =[TTK]= Yourry
Si tu veux connaître la signification du plain et du chiffre:
http://community.bistudio.com/wiki/titleRsc

Maintenant, si tu piges pas, le plain signifie affichage sur ton écran sans rien, les autres commes white in c'est pour ouvrir sur un page blanche, etc.
Tu n'as qu'a tester les options, tu verras par toi même.
Quant au chiffre, c'est la vitesse d'affichage.

Pour ce qui est de ton description, il y a une petite erreur ici:

titles[] = {"Image_intro"};
class image : RscType
{
controls[] = {"Image_intro_1"};

Tu dois mettre:

titles[] = {"Image_intro"};
class Image_intro : RscType
{
controls[] = {"Image_intro_1"};

Corrigé cela donne ça:

Code : Tout sélectionner

#define FONT_Z                 "Zeppelin32"
#define CT_STATIC            0
#define CT_SHORTCUT_BUTTON     16
#define ST_PICTURE             48 
#define ST_NOBORDER            512 
#define ST_LEFT             0x00
#define ST_RIGHT            0x01
#define ST_CENTER             0x02
#define ST_SHADOW             0x100 
 
class RscPicture
{
    idc = -1;
    type = CT_STATIC;
    style = ST_CENTER + ST_PICTURE;
    colorBackground[] = {0,0,0,0};
    colorText[] = {1,1,1,1};
    font = FONT_Z;
    sizeEx = 0.02;
};
 
class RscType
{
    idd = -1;
    movingEnable = 0;
    duration = 6;
};
 
class RscTitles
{
    titles[] = {"Image_intro"};
 
    class Image_intro : RscType
    {
        controls[] = {"Image_intro_1"};
 
        class Image_intro_1: RscPicture
        {
            text = "image_intro_OSR.paa";
            x = 0.4;
            y = 0.3;
            w = 0.2;
            h = 0.25;
        };
    };
};
(pense à me donner quelques chaislong pour cette contribution :mrgreen: )

Re: affichez image perso

Posté : lun. 30 janv. 2012, 22:50
par =[TTK]= Magnetone
Merci yourry, erreur de débutant, j'essaye ça tout de suite :D



surprise, sa marche, mais à moitier. Tu sais si il faut un format spécial pour l'image, on va dire que pour l'instant sa me fait crasher arma 2 (ah la technologie)

20 chainslongs pour cette généreuse contribution et ton aide futur :lol: attention à el magnifico, si il apprend ce blanchiment de chainslongs derrière son dos, ouch!

Re: affichez image perso

Posté : mar. 31 janv. 2012, 10:15
par =[TTK]= Yoda
Hummm ...
Si tu fais appel à ta générosité, je saurai être clément et magnanime ...

Re: affichez image perso

Posté : mar. 31 janv. 2012, 13:42
par =[TTK]= Yourry
sa me fait crasher arma 2
OK, cela signifie qu'il y a une erreur dans le description que je t'ai écris. Je vais voir ça.
Les fichiers style description sont particuliers car ils ne sont lu que lorsque tu sauvegardes ou charge la mission sur l'éditeur. Dès qu'il y a une erreur dedans, c'est retour immédiat sur le bureau lorsque tu veux charger/sauvegarder ta mission.
Au pire, si ton image n'est pas à la bonne taille ni d'immension, elle s'affiche avec un jolie carré blanc à la place.

En effet, les immages doivent avoir un format bien particulier:
2^n: 512 x 1024, 256x512, etc.

----- =[ EDIT DU Mar 31 Jan 2012, 13:42 ]= -----

Le description fonctionne très bien chez moi.
Peut être, regarde du côté de ton image.

Re: affichez image perso

Posté : mar. 31 janv. 2012, 22:35
par =[TTK]= Magnetone
voilà, c'est bon tout marche :) , merci encore yourry

Re: affichez image perso

Posté : mer. 1 févr. 2012, 11:16
par =[TTK]= Yourry
De rien chère compagnon de fortune.
:lol:

Re: affichez image perso

Posté : mer. 1 févr. 2012, 18:37
par =[TTK]= Yoda
en parlant de fortune, tu ne vends pas tes prestations suffisament chères.
Du coups, tu plombes le marché.
Un ligne de script, c'est au moins 5,3chlgs, pas moins.
Je ne comprends pas que tu sois encore à 170chlgs.
Regardes donc Camille, 240chlgs.
Lui, il mégote pas avec la prestation de service.
Il fait raquer plein pot.
Pas de remise, ça c'est pour les faibles, cash.
En plus, il braque maintenant et il magouille avec la banque et le trésors...

Y'a plus de jeunesse, mon pauvre ami ...

Re: affichez image perso

Posté : mer. 1 févr. 2012, 19:06
par =[TTK]= Yourry
Yoda, vieux et sénile harpagon que tu es,
Tu apprendras peut être que le partage et l’entraide sont des valeurs morales bien plus importantes que la valeur financière de ta petite chaiselong dans ta poche.
Cela étant dit, n'oublier pas non plus que tout travail mérite salaire :mrgreen:

;)

Re: affichez image perso

Posté : mer. 1 févr. 2012, 19:39
par =[TTK]= Yoda
mmmouaiiiii.
Ca, c'est ce qu'on dit quand on est un perdreau de l'année, quand on croit encore dans les machins genre le partage des richesses, l'amour et le respect entre les pseudos, nous on veut un monde pure et en paix au Takistan, la guerre c'est mal, l'entraide entre IA, gnagnagnagna, bref, des trucs et des machins de jeunes bobos encore pubères qui arborent fièrement un treillis allemand surmonté d'un keffieh ...
Quand tu seras côté en bourse et que les actions Yourry & Son's feront parti du CAC40, tu repenseras au vieux et sénile harpagon que je suis ... sale mioche. ;) ;) ;) :mrgreen:

Re: affichez image perso

Posté : mer. 1 févr. 2012, 20:11
par =[TTK]= Yourry
La richesse amassée est un fumier puant ; la richesse répandue est un engrais fertile.
A chacun sa richesse et dieux pour tous !

Re: affichez image perso

Posté : mer. 1 févr. 2012, 20:28
par =[TTK]= Grosminet
Comment, à notre époque, face à notre crise, et Dieu sait à quelle point elle est réelle, cruelle et profonde, peut-on encore affirmer que tout travail mérite salaire ? Phrase typique, voire refrain cripto-social d'un passé révolu...Ce n'est pas le prix du travail qui est cher - comme l'expriment si bien nos énarques omniscients (et omnipotents, aussi), enfin ceux dont on nous rabâchent qu'ils savent tout bien et qu'ils ont raison en tout et qui les premiers s'en mettent plein les poches - mais le coût de ce travail !
Voyez vous s'il n'y avait pas toutes ces charges sociales (protection sociale et sécurité sociale, cotises chômage, cotise retraite, cotise allocations familiales, taxes diverses et autre impôts sur l'impôt, et j'en passe) qui obèrent les budgets et empêchent l'innovation, l'expansion, la recherche et l'embauche, nous n'en serions pas là !
C'est ça ou la délocalisation...D'ailleurs l'un n'empêche pas l'autre et vice et versa, et nous n'allons échapper ni à l'un, ni à l'autre.

Ceci dit, aujourd'hui, on se doit de rincer gratis, c'est à dire d'accepter de ne pas être payer pour tout travail et encore, de se dire que c'est bien ainsi, car au fond, il est juste que les valeurs morales prédominent, que le volontariat soit chose commune et que nous ne devons en aucun cas épargner notre temps de travail et absolument, soit se mettre à travailler plus ( 35 h, 25 jours de congé par an, plus les w-e et les ponts ; ça c'est de l’hérésie !!...), soit prendre le parti de ne plus travailler du tout.
Voilà ce qui nous pend au nez..."La crise, vous l'avez voulue, on vous l'a crée, et je vous en fait profiter dit un petit monsieur ridicule qui habite un palais, car non content de cela, j' augmente vos impôts"...
Mais comment va-t-on payer, si l'on n'a pas de quoi?
Et ce qui est formidable, c'est que plus des 3/4 de la population l'applaudit !

Au fond, c'est vrai : le prix du travail en Chine, il n'est pas cher, puisqu'il n'a aucun coût. Ils sont terriblement logiques et efficaces tous ces gens.

Jamais je n'aurai pu penser cela... A moins de n'avoir comme eux, plus aucun sens moral.
En attendant j'ai l'impression qu'il y en a beaucoup qui se sont fait ou vont se faire baiser sans toucher un seul centime de rémunération.

Cherche stage non-rénuméré, cela va de soi, Juillet/Août...heuuuuuuuuu même en Chine....heeeeuuuuuuuuuuuuuuu

Re: affichez image perso

Posté : jeu. 2 févr. 2012, 20:01
par Camille Caz
Image